Description
The Atlantic Midshipman is a fascinating bottom-dwelling marine fish known for its bioluminescent photophores and ability to produce humming sounds. They are ambush predators, often burying themselves in sand or hiding among rocks, waiting for prey. This species requires a large, well-filtered saltwater aquarium with plenty of hiding spots.
